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
372 41036 791388
280219870 585227
280219870 585227
724 0730419773 9376
All about undefined
Interested in learning more?
280219870 585227
724 0730419773 9376
See more
107804882 35353607237
1602 6264297600 9713682598
See more
1309 6299
462 912712873 113 21775927 21230681
See more